赞
踩
想起面试的时候,面试官问我现在大家用Spring框架,数据库、ES之类的密码都是配置在配置文件中的,有很大的安全隐患,你有考虑过怎么解决嘛?
当时我回答是可以在项目启动的过程中的命令行追加的方式,感觉面试官不太满意,让我回去等通知~
所以才想起来查了下Jasypt这个组件,有了这篇文档。
这个组件的使用还是比较简单的,引入POM依赖,设置加密方式,添加前后缀即可使用
<dependency>
<groupId>com.github.ulisesbocchio</groupId>
<artifactId>jasypt-spring-boot-starter</artifactId>
<version>3.0.3</version>
</dependency>
根据我的理解,Jasypt的工作原理如下
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。